Alexander KukushkinandGitHub bfbc4860d5 PoC: Patroni on pure RAFT (#375)
* new node can join the cluster dynamically and become a part of consensus
 * it is also possible to join only Patroni cluster (without adding the node to the raft), just comment or remove `raft.self_addr` for that
 * when the node joins the cluster it is using values from `raft.partner_addrs` only for initial discovery.
* It is possible to run Patroni and Postgres on two nodes plus one node with `patroni_raft_controller` (without Patroni and Postgres). In such setup one can temporarily lose one node without affecting the primary.

import logging
import os
from patroni.daemon import AbstractPatroniDaemon, abstract_main
from patroni.dcs.raft import KVStoreTTL
from pysyncobj import SyncObjConf
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
class RaftController(AbstractPatroniDaemon):
def __init__(self, config):
super(RaftController, self).__init__(config)
raft_config = self.config.get('raft')
self_addr = raft_config['self_addr']
template = os.path.join(raft_config.get('data_dir', ''), self_addr)
self._syncobj_config = SyncObjConf(autoTick=False, appendEntriesUseBatch=False, dynamicMembershipChange=True,
journalFile=template + '.journal', fullDumpFile=template + '.dump')
self._raft = KVStoreTTL(self_addr, raft_config.get('partner_addrs', []), self._syncobj_config)
def _run_cycle(self):
try:
self._raft.doTick(self._syncobj_config.autoTickPeriod)
except Exception:
logger.exception('doTick')
def _shutdown(self):
self._raft.destroy()
def main():
abstract_main(RaftController)
